Resumo
We consider a self-similar piston problem in which stresses on the boundary of a half-space are changed instantaneously. The half-space is filled with a Prandtl–Reuss medium in a uniform stressed state. It is assumed that the formation of shock waves is possible in the medium. We prove the existence of a solution to the problem in the cases when two or all three stress components are changed at the initial moment.
